189.550 Vehicles used for transporting children to stop at railroad crossings. Operators of all buses and motor vehicles used for transporting children shall stop their
vehicles before crossing any railroad when tracks are at the same level of the roadway.
The stop shall be made not less than fifteen (15) feet nor more than fifty (50) feet from
the nearest track over which the highway crosses, except where the crossing is protected
by gates or a flagman employed by the railroad. After making the stop, the operator shall
open the service door and carefully look in each direction and listen for approaching
trains or maintenance vehicles before proceeding. If visibility is impaired at the required
distance for stopping under this section, the operator may allow the vehicle to slowly roll
forward for the purpose of gaining the visibility necessary to safely cross the railroad
tracks. Effective: March 18, 2003
History: Amended 2003 Ky. Acts ch. 147, sec. 1, effective March 18, 2003. -- Amended 1988 Ky. Acts ch. 262, sec. 5, effective July 15, 1988. -- Amended 1960
Ky. Acts ch. 123, sec. 4, effective June 16, 1960. -- Recodified 1942 Ky. Acts
ch. 208, sec. 1, effective October 1, 1942, from Ky. Stat. sec. 1376r-10.
